Drawing, Fantasy
This is a Drawing. It is dated 1933 and we acquired it in 1937. Its medium is pen and ink wash on paper. It is a part of the Drawings, Prints, and Graphic Design department.
This object was
donated by
Edith Wetmore.
It is credited Gift of Edith Wetmore on the Fortieth Anniversary of the Museum.
